Naval Station Norfolk is it! NS Norfolk is also home to the largest concentration of U.S. Navy forces. Its 14 piers and 11 aircraft hangars house 75 ships and 134 aircraft in support of the U.S ...
Hampton Roads -- made up of the cities of Newport News, Hampton, Norfolk, Virginia Beach, and Chesapeake -- is the east coast epicenter of military activity. Along with a huge Navy footprint the 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results